2280157034 发表于 2021-9-20 19:51:56

不输出S M 主轴是正转还是反转?????

LIUSONG1981 发表于 2021-9-21 15:41:42

893011376 发表于 2021-9-19 20:12
global mom_cycle_type
if { $mom_cycle_type == "Drill_Tap" } {
MOM_suppress once S M_spindle

为何用你这个判断会出现报警??

LIUSONG1981 发表于 2021-9-21 15:46:01

两根萝卜 发表于 2021-9-19 18:56
通过操作类型来判断



用你的方法后处理出来的还是有S与M

LIUSONG1981 发表于 2021-9-21 15:54:10

zhouanxi 发表于 2021-9-19 20:02
为什么我的是这样的M3还在
T23 M06
(Tool Name:D5)

你的程式格式怎么这么怪,你那个位置不应该是M29 S****的吗,可能你的原来的后处理有问题。你也可以尝试把我的那个指令放在快速移动的那个最上面试试

LIUSONG1981 发表于 2021-9-21 16:07:56

本帖最后由 LIUSONG1981 于 2021-9-21 16:16 编辑

2280157034 发表于 2021-9-20 19:51
不输出S M 主轴是正转还是反转?????
在FANUC系统机床上面是不用指定的,它会跟据你用的是G84或是G74指令选择正转还是反转,转数S多少跟据编程格式是M29后面的S来指定的,如果程式中有S****M03之类的,一般机床会在运行G84的那段会不动了,据以要用把M29前面的S***M03这个指令去掉。如果想让你的后处理怎么判断是G84还是G74,你可以在编程时把主转的方向由顺时针改为逆时针并加一段定制指令加到攻丝指令前面就可以了。

893011376 发表于 2021-9-22 08:13:59

LIUSONG1981 发表于 2021-9-21 15:41
为何用你这个判断会出现报警??

位置不对

893011376 发表于 2021-9-22 08:18:31

LIUSONG1981 发表于 2021-9-21 15:46
用你的方法后处理出来的还是有S与M

是可以用的哈,不对就是位置不对。

LIUSONG1981 发表于 2021-9-22 08:36:47

893011376 发表于 2021-9-22 08:18
是可以用的哈,不对就是位置不对。

放在什么位置???

LIUSONG1981 发表于 2021-9-22 08:38:01

893011376 发表于 2021-9-22 08:18
是可以用的哈,不对就是位置不对。

能帮着出出主意解决这上面的问题吗?http://www.ugsnx.com/thread-304120-1-1.html

my52310 发表于 2021-9-22 09:55:52


我自己用的后处理一直都是我自己添加G95和G94的,在我的后处理之中添加了楼主的代码之后G95出现了,但是攻丝结束之后没有G94,还需要手动添加,这个要添加在哪里,求教各位大神
页: 1 [2] 3 4
查看完整版本: 让后处理在输出G84攻丝指令时前段不输出S与M03指令的方法